C & C Geomar Completes Pemex Multichannel Survey

C & C Geomar, located in Ciudad del Carmen, recently completed a large multichannel high-resolution seismic survey for Pemex Exploration Y Production.  The survey, located in the southern portion of the Gulf of Mexico, utilized surface navigation, multibeam bathymetry, a subbottom profiler, side scan sonar and a 24 channel multichannel seismic system to collected geophysical data in water depths ranging from 7 to 1700 meters.

The survey included 34 geophysical sites and nine corridors in an area over 987 square miles.  C & C's fully digital streamer system, which is permanently mobilized on the M/V Moana, uses cutting edge technology which differentiates it from other pseudo-digital multichannel systems in available in the Gulf of Mexico.  Jose Aguilar, C & C Geomar's General Manager, commented, “The data that we collected is fantastic. IMP, the supervising company for the project, was extremely satisfied with our field and office performance".
